Football: Aragones gets slap on wrist.
Byline: DARREN LEWISSPANISH soccer chiefs last night sparked outrage by fining national coach Luis Aragones just pounds 2,000 for calling Thierry Henry a "black s**t".
Critics had called for a much heftier punishment or even his sacking following his disgraceful comments, allegedly meant to motivate Henry's Arsenal team-mate Jose Antonio Reyes.
But Aragones got off lightly yesterday for his insult - made ahead of Spain's friendly with England in November - and anti-racism group Kick It Out slammed the meagre penalty. Spokesman Leon Mann said last night: "We expected very little from the Spanish Federation and we are not surprised by this pitiful fine. The only positive is that it has been recognised what he said was racist."
